The City of Roses sprawls amid Free State farmlands and beckons with the Loch Logan Waterfront, a quick fix of city convenience before the Karoo begins. The flat horizon and wide skies set the scene for the dramatic landscapes to come.
📍 235 km from Bloem | ⏱️ On route
As you roll into the Northern Cape, Colesberg’s century-old charm and endless vistas are a balm for city nerves. Dig into local Karoo lamb at any B&B and stroll the Colesberg-Kemper Museum to learn about the region’s rich trading, breeding, and travel traditions. This is the true halfway house—quiet, timeless, and full of character.
📍 319 km from Colesberg (~3h15) | ⏱️ On route
Bustling Beaufort West keeps Die Groot Karoo moving, with petrol stations always pumping and the Karoo National Park next door. Watch for wildlife like Cape mountain zebra and black rhino, or overnight here to break the journey. It’s also the birthplace of pioneering heart surgeon Dr. Christiaan Barnard—a town full of history and hospitality.

Step off the highway for a quick trip back in time. The Lord Milner Hotel stands grand among charming museums and a famous railway pub—and if you haven’t heard “Die Trein na Matjiesfontein,” this is your cue to play it. A great spot for either a coffee break or an overnight stay before the final drive into Cape Town.

How long is the drive from Johannesburg to Cape Town?
 About 1,400 km (870 miles), usually taking 14–16 hours non-stop, but two to three days is ideal for enjoying the journey fully.
Are there tolls along the N1?
 Yes—expect several toll plazas between Gauteng and the Western Cape. Carry both cash and cards for payment.
When is the best time to go?
 Spring (September–November) or autumn (March–May) offer milder weather and scenic landscapes in bloom.
